Women's Basketball Falls Short Against Norfolk State

Box Score WASHINGTON, DC --- With the team's only senior playing her last game at Burr Gymnasium and the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ference (MEAC) Tournament on the horizon, the Howard women's basketbal team put forth a valiant effort in its 63-60 loss to Norfolk State on Monday afternoon at Burr Gymnasium.

Junior center Victoria Gonzales led the Lady Bison with 17 points and nine rebounds, narrowly missing out on her third double-double in as many games. Junior guard Imani Bailey and sophomore guard Jasmine Hill also scored in double figures, doing so while shooting 50 percent from the field. Bailey posted 15 points on 6-of-12 shooting while Hill hit 3-of-6 shots for 10 points.

Sophomore forward Sydni Johnson and senior forward Cheyenne Brown each added eight points for Howard (3-26, 3-13 MEAC).

Looking to take some positive monemtum into the Tournamnt - being held from March 9 to 14 at the Norfolk Scope Arena - the Lady Bison responded to every challenge NSU provided to keep the contest close throughout.

NSU began the game on a 10-2 run within the first four minutes before Howard stormed back into contest with a 21-6 run of its own. The Lady Bison would take its largest lead after that sequence - 23-16 with 7:52 left in the first.

Norfolk outscored HU 15-3 down the stretch, giving the team a five-point advantage (31-26) at intermission.

Howard continued to slide as NSU opened the second with a 21-10 run to open the second and make the score 52-36 with 8:32 remaining in the game.

Led by HIll and Gonzales, Howard made one final push by outscoring NSU 20-6. The pair scored 16 of those points to cut their deficit back to two (58-56) at the 1:18 mark.

However, NSU's Rae Corbo put the finishing touches on the game, scoring the Lady Spartans' last seven points to pull away.

With the loss to Norfolk State (12-14, 11-4 MEAC), Howard is the first team to complete their conference schedule and can finish no higher than 12th in the standings.
